Apprentice Mechanical Fitter

Location:  Somersby – NSW Central Coast

 

Certificate III in Engineering – Mechanical Trade

We are currently seeking an enthusiastic and ambitious Apprentice Mechanical Fitter to join our Engineering team at Somersby.

The successful applicant will have the opportunity to learn on the job in our state-of-the-art workshop. You will learn how to fabricate, assemble, maintain, and repair a wide range of equipment and machinery used across multiple industries.

To be successful in this role you need to be dedicated and strive to improve your knowledge and performance every day. You need to have an interest in mechanical systems and possess a problem-solving mindset.

Our successful Apprentice will have:

Completed year 10 at school
Strong mathematical and basic mechanical aptitude
Attention to detail and quality
Strong written and oral communication skills
A positive approach to workplace safety
An ability to work as part of a team
Reliable transportation to Somersby
Commitment to a 4-year apprenticeship including TAFE studies
 

Becoming an Apprentice with Crossmuller enables you to gain invaluable experience whilst getting paid to gain a national qualification.
